    Shri Sukreshwar Devalaya 🌺 The biggest Shiva Linga in the entire state. Believed to be constructed by Ahom king. It's on the italhuli hill on the south bank of Brahmaputra.

    The ghat consist of 3 temple complexes with Sukreshwar ( Mahadev ) temple being the main.All Hindu rituals like thread ceremony, marriage, the last rites.etc can be performed here. Even the organisation can arrange for vegetarian lunch for small group of people. Premises kept clean. Sitting facilities available.

    Shukreshwar ghat on the Banks of the Bhramaputra River is a place for Bhramaputra ferry rides as well as for ferry to the Umananda temple... It has two temples, the Janardan temple and Shukreshwar temples and the Janardan Vishnu rock carving...
